AGM roles
The meeting organisers determine the role in which you will be invited. The invitation will be sent as an AGM notification email.
Participant
If you are invited as a meeting Participant, the AGM invitation email will prompt you to Accept or decline the invitation.
Furthermore, the invitation specifies whether the meeting is virtual, in-person, or if both options are available. Not only can you view information about the meeting and delegation in the front office, but you can also take various actions, such as scheduling your attendance.
If you are also eligible for reimbursement, you will receive a second email asking you to enter the bank details.
Correspondent
You may also have been invited to compile the participants list of your delegation as Correspondent. If you confirm this role, you will be able to add others and also yourself to the participant list. Only those on the participant list are expected to attend the meeting. Please note that not every delegation works with Correspondents. In some cases, the meeting organiser determines the participants directly, without the help of a Correspondent.
Watcher
If you confirm the invitation as Watcher, you will have a passive, read-only access to AGM. Watchers can view the same information about the meeting and their delegation as Correspondents. Watchers don’t attend the meeting, and they cannot take any action in AGM.
Candidate
You were invited as a Candidate through AGM to participate in an interview or medical examination and are eligible to claim expenses. Although your role is also that of a participant, the process differs slightly from that of other meeting participants. This is why there is a separate guide for you.
